What Causes Concrete Cracks?
Concrete is one of the most durable building materials, but it is not immune to cracking. Various factors contribute to the formation of cracks, ranging from environmental conditions to structural stress. Identifying the root cause is essential for effective repair and long-term stability.
Natural Shrinkage and Curing
Concrete shrinks as it cures. This natural process can lead to small cracks, especially if the curing process occurs too quickly. Improper curing conditions often result in surface-level cracking that may worsen over time.
Environmental Factors
Temperature fluctuations play a significant role in cracking. Freeze-thaw cycles cause concrete to expand and contract, leading to stress fractures. Moisture infiltration can further weaken the structure, increasing the risk of damage.

Improper Installation
Incorrect installation techniques can weaken concrete from the start. Uneven pouring, lack of reinforcement, and inadequate preparation often lead to early cracking.
